Mark 5:39

και εισελθων λεγει αυτοις τι θορυβεισθε και κλαιετε το παιδιον ουκ απεθανεν αλλα καθευδει
King James Version (KJV)

And when he was come in, he saith unto them, Why make ye this ado, and weep? the damsel is not dead, but sleepeth.

Modern English

When he had entered in, he said to them, “Why do you make an uproar and weep? The child is not dead, but is asleep.”

Greek

και εισελθων λεγει αυτοις τι θορυβεισθε και κλαιετε το παιδιον ουκ απεθανεν αλλα καθευδει

kai eiselthōn legei aytois ti thorybeisthe kai klaiete to paidion oyk apethanen alla katheydei
